Internal Memo — To the Board

This memo confirms that a hiring freeze took effect across the Pellwright Logistics division on the first of the month. All open requisitions have been suspended, with two safety-critical roles exempted by the operating committee. The freeze responds to softening contract volumes and is expected to hold through at least two quarters. HR will report monthly on attrition and workload. The freeze forms part of the broader plan summarised below.

board note of kadug-tawig: Only 5 of the 100 pilot accounts renewed Oliath, so a churn review is set for April 15.

Key ceremony checklist — item 7 (Brelloq UI). Before signing keys are sealed, run the snapshot test suite against all Brelloq UI components. Zero diffs required; flaky snapshots must be regenerated and re-reviewed, not skipped. Confirm the CI badge is green on the ceremony branch. New contractors: do not proceed without a witness present. Once verified, record the recovery passphrase shown below.

strongbox words: oliael-gilax-lamael

Subject: Q4 inventory write-down — heads-up

Team, quick note before the close. We're taking a write-down on the unsold Breezeline heaters sitting in the Calder depot — the mild winter killed sell-through. Finance pegs it at roughly four percent of inventory value. Not fun, but manageable, and it cleans the slate for the spring range. What we plan to do with the freed-up warehouse space is set out below.

management briefing: Headcount on the Belix team goes from 60 to 93 by the end of November. Gross margin on Belix came in at 23 percent against a plan of 47 percent.

**Finance Review Summary — Hedging Update**

Quick one for branch managers: Orvale Trading is locking in forward contracts covering 70% of next year's crown-denominated purchases from the Lindqvist supply deal. It costs a bit up front but smooths out the swings we ate last quarter. Jonas signs off Monday. Keep the next point to yourselves.

board note of tawip-fajop: Lamwynix Holdings is in early talks to buy Tammirax Works for about $473.8 million. The Istax launch date is November 23, and nothing goes to the press before then. Legal wants the Aldielek Partners term sheet countersigned before May 19.